Q: Is 626,714,670 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 626,714,670 is a composite number.

Why is 626,714,670 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 626,714,670 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 5 6 10 15 30 20,890,489 41,780,978 62,671,467 104,452,445 125,342,934 208,904,890 313,357,335 and 626,714,670, with no remainder.

Since 626,714,670 cannot be divided by just 1 and 626,714,670, it is a composite number.
